
Season 2 of Beef is receiving critical buzz and we’re pretty sure that stars Carey Mulligan and Oscar Isaac will be up for Emmys before the year is out. But we’re not convinced of that because of the aforementioned buzz.

It’s because these two have stepped up their red carpet game considerably for this promo. Just reading the red carpet tea leaves over here.
Oscar Isaac in Bode

To be fair, neither of them were ever bad dressers, just somewhat boring ones. Lots of plain tuxes and little black dresses on their red carpet resumes. But both of these looks have something their style choices tend to lack: personality. This is a cute, dressy-casual take on a leisure suit and it works for him. We wouldn’t have recommended black dress shoes, though. And a lighter shirt would’ve been nice.
Carey Mulligan in Colleen Allen


Do we like the ruffle? No. Do we like the combination of velvet and satin? Also no. In truth, we don’t actually like this look all that much, but it’s memorable and photogenic and it doesn’t cause her to recede, like so many of her style choices. That’s a tricky color to pull off, and we wouldn’t recommend wearing it exclusively, but she really comes alive when she’s got something bright on.

ABOUT SEASON 2:
BEEF returns with a new cast and a new “beef,” as a Gen-Z couple witnesses an alarming fight between their Millennial boss and his wife. Newly-engaged Ashley Miller (Cailee Spaeny) and Austin Davis (Charles Melton), both lower-level staff at a country club, become entangled in the unraveling marriage of their General Manager, Joshua Martín (Oscar Isaac), and his wife, Lindsay Crane-Martín (Carey Mulligan). Through favors and coercion, both couples vie for the approval of the elitist club’s billionaire owner, Chairwoman Park (Youn Yuh-jung), who struggles to manage her own scandal involving her second husband, Doctor Kim (Song Kang-ho).
